Windows search vs Sisoft Sandra 2009

I have downloaded SiSoft Sandra system info and benchmarking software to test my hard drives. I ran the test and the results were very erratic! Then I stopped windows search service which was indexing files (net stop "windows search") and tried it again. The results were totally different! Now I seriously doubt that this service does not affect performance and loading times of programs and games :-\ I thought it should run with some low priority, thus pause when other other software wants to read or write to disk, but now I am not sure. Also when I check performance monitor disk I see that SearchIndexer.exe has IO priority "normal". Do I have something badly configured or this Sandra test is just not relevant to judge it?
